KHC High Temperature Encapsulated Weldable Strain Gauge
Measurement Environment: Dynamic 550ºC, Static 500ºC
Applications: Uniaxial, 2-element Temperature compensdated
KYOWA encapsulated weldable strain gauges are hermetically sealed. They consist of a sensing part and a cable to transmit output signals from the sensing part. The sensing part is composed of a metal tube and a flange. The highly heat resistant metal tube has strain-gauge element(s) and insulation material sealed in. The flange is spot-welded to the measuring point. The cable is a mineral-insulated metal sheathed cable (Ml cable) filled with heat-resistant insulating powder in which the leadwires are embedded.
This structure enables these strain gauges to measure strain under harsh environments affected by high temperature, high pressure or high humidity. High-temperature models can be applied to strain measurement in fields including nuclear/thermal power generation, automobiles and aircraft. The normal-temperature model features waterproof construction and long-term stability, and thus is suitable for outdoor strain measurement in the automobile, civil engineering, architectural and many other fields.
